  • Title

    Development and applications of advanced intelligent instruments for dynamic torque-speed measurement

  • Abstract
    This paper focuses on the development of a series of intelligent instruments for dynamic torque/speed measurement. The essential features of the developed intelligent instruments include inexpensive implementation, incorporated multiple measurement functions, automatic data acquisition, enhanced data processing, and a variety of data output interfaces. In comparison to other existing measurement instruments for torques of rotating machines, the proposed measurement instruments, by using the principle of direct measurement of stator torque, are able to readily measure the dynamic torque without installation of traditional load. To guarantee the measurement accuracy of dynamic torque, the effectiveness of the digital filter is controllable according to the speed value. In order to enable the instruments to be more intelligent, the automatic capture of starting torque and speed of the rotating machine is available. At present, the applications of the intelligent instruments have been to induction AC motors, ceiling fans, and high-speed variable frequency motors in the laboratory. The results of evaluation on the implemented intelligent instruments indicate that these intelligent instruments provide a satisfactory level of accuracy and performance, which is suitable for real-time applications
